The overculture is a collective consciousness that holds us down in a way. Its values are of a particular tone and hue, but they are not about accepting one's uniqueness. Artists feel very stifled by it for one. Writers often do too. Sensitive people. It has a very strong voice that says to be accepted, to be in the tribe, to be welcome and part of the society, you really need to do it this way.
